Size: a a a

2020 December 23

S

Sergey in pro.net
спасибо
источник

E

EgorBo in pro.net
источник

E

EgorBo in pro.net
я так и не понял что он хочет
источник

IC

Ilya Chernoudov in pro.net
EgorBo
я так и не понял что он хочет
говорит хочу чтобы строки не аллоцироваись
источник

IC

Ilya Chernoudov in pro.net
на +n
источник

E

EgorBo in pro.net
хочу новую строку, но не хочу ее аллоцировать
источник

E

EgorBo in pro.net
ок
источник

IC

Ilya L Che in pro.net
Оптимизацию из V8 хочет, наверное. Чтобы строка-результат состояла из ссылок на строки-слагаемые.
источник

E

EgorBo in pro.net
хз вряд ли он хочет
источник

IC

Ilya Chernoudov in pro.net
EgorBo
хочу новую строку, но не хочу ее аллоцировать
чтобы func аллоцировал строку на 1 больше и +n просто засетал последний символ
источник

AT

Alexey Tkachenko in pro.net
Хочу scatter gather для строки по аналогии c ReadOnlySequence
источник

E

EgorBo in pro.net
Ilya Chernoudov
чтобы func аллоцировал строку на 1 больше и +n просто засетал последний символ
схерали он будет это делать
источник

E

EgorBo in pro.net
а вдруг его остальным юзерам это не надо?
источник

IC

Ilya Chernoudov in pro.net
EgorBo
а вдруг его остальным юзерам это не надо?
ну вот ему то надо!
источник

IC

Ilya Chernoudov in pro.net
анализ нужен!
источник

E

EgorBo in pro.net
ну т.е. пусть у всех вызывальщиков этой ф-ции строки на 1 чар больше в памяти
источник

IC

Ilya Chernoudov in pro.net
EgorBo
ну т.е. пусть у всех вызывальщиков этой ф-ции строки на 1 чар больше в памяти
ну если она заинлайнится, ты распознаешь, что потом будет конкатенация с константой, то строка должна заалоцироваться больше
источник

IC

Ilya Chernoudov in pro.net
наркоман короче
источник

E

EgorBo in pro.net
этого в условии не было
источник

IC

Ilya Chernoudov in pro.net
EgorBo
этого в условии не было
как нет? Can JIT optimize copying the string here ?
источник